IPL 2020 | CSK vs RR Match Update: Buttler's Plus 50 Force Rajasthan To Beat Dhoni's Yellow Unit By 7 Wickets

CSK vs RR Match Update: The strong pillars and openers of the CSK -- Faf du Plessis, Sam Curran, Shane Watson and Ambati Rayudu-- all four top batsmen failed to continue long on the field today.

With the in-form batsmen and bowlers on front foot today, Steve Smith's Rajasthan Royals won the match by 7 wickets against Mahendra Singh Dhoni led Chennai Super Kings in the ongoing edition of the Indian Premier League (IPL) against Mahendra Singh Dhoni led Chennai Super Kings at Sheikh Zayed Stadium in Abu Dhabi on Monday evening. ALSO READ | IPL 2020 CSK vs RR 1st Innings Update: Top Order Struggles; Chennai Post 125/5 Against Steve Smith's Rajasthan Royals When put to the bowling first, the Men in Pink poured out beautiful lengths to the Yellow unit restricting them at 125/5. Shreyas Gopal, Rahul Tewatia and Jofra Archer made it tough for the Chennai unit to whack the ball off the boundaries. All the three bowlers maintained a clinical economy rate of less than six. With the absence of key players like Suresh Raina and Harbhajan Singh, and the top order being removed too early in the match, the Rajasthan Royals had a respectively easy target to chase. The strong pillars and openers of the CSK -- Faf du Plessis, Sam Curran, Shane Watson and Ambati Rayudu-- all four top batsmen failed to continue long on the field today. Later on when put to the batting, the batsmen from the Royal team put an impressive show for the cricket fans. Early on in the 2nd innings, much like CSK, the RR lost three important wickets back to back. Chennai's Deepak Chahar removed Ben Stokes giving CSK its first breakthrough this evening. Later In the every next over, Hazlewoo put Chennai off to a dream start as he dismissed Robin Uthappa. Later, Dhoni's fantastic dive removed Sanju Samson. But Jos Buttler and Steve Smith together  added 98 runs from 78 deliveries, guiding Rajasthan Royals to register another win in their kitty. Buttler remained unbeaten on 70 from 40 balls while Steve Smith  finished with 26 from 34 balls.
